Omaha Salvation Army sees nearly 20% increase in need for the holidays

OMAHA, Neb. (WOWT) – Over 3,000 families this year signed up for Adopt-A-Family with the Salvation Army, that’s an 18% increase from last year.

Veronica Erving just moved back to Omaha, and is one of those families.

“I graduated at Omaha North, and I have a 15 year old, and I want to watch her go across the same stage that I did,” said Veronica…
